A Year-Round Sanctuary With A View

Unlike traditional sunrooms that only feel usable in milder seasons, four-season rooms are designed with insulated glass, climate control compatibility, and durable framing that makes them enjoyable throughout the year. Energy Efficiency And Modern Engineering

Today’s four-season rooms are a far cry from the drafty, overheated sunrooms of decades past. Modern materials and construction techniques have made them incredibly efficient. Double- or triple-paned glass, thermally broken frames, and seamless integration with your HVAC system all help maintain consistent indoor temperatures without driving up energy costs.


These aren’t just glass boxes—they’re carefully engineered to retain heat in the winter and block it in the summer. That means you’re not just getting an attractive space, you’re getting one that’s cost-effective to maintain. If your current windows are dated or your home lacks natural light, adding a four-season room can actually make your entire house feel more balanced in terms of lighting and airflow.


And because the design can be customized to fit your home’s needs, you get to choose how much glass, what kind of doors, how the roofline ties in, and where to place vents or fans to optimize the experience. It’s a personalized expansion—not a one-size-fits-all solution.
